Großer Romke
Großer Romke is a peak in Goslar, Lower Saxony and has an elevation of 568 metres. Großer Romke is situated nearby to the hamlet Romkerhall, as well as near the locality Ahornplatz.Places of Interest

Feigenbaumklippe
Cliff
The Feigenbaumklippe is a rock formation in the Oker valley in the Harz mountains of central Germany. They lie on the hiking trail from the Kästeklippen crags to Romkerhall Waterfall.

Romkerhall
Hamlet
Photo: Kassandro,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Romkerhall is a popular tourist destination on the River Oker in the Harz Mountains of Germany. There is a public car park here as well as a hotel and restaurant opposite the Romkerhall Waterfall.
Schulenberg im Oberharz
Village
Photo: Kassandro,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Schulenberg im Oberharz is a village and a former municipality in the district of Goslar in Lower Saxony, Germany. It has been part of the town Clausthal-Zellerfeld since January 1, 2015.
